- When a skeletal muscle with an intact nerve supply is stretched, the muscle contracts and the tone increases. The following explanations are offered for this observation:
A. Golgi tendon organ was stimulated by the stretching of muscle
B. γ-motor neurons were excited by the stimulated afferent nerve fibres from the stretched muscle
C. Muscle spindle was stimulated by stretching of muscle
D. α-motor neurons were excited by the stimulated afferent nerve fibres from the stretched muscle
Which of the combination is correct?
(1) A and B (2) B and C
(3) C and D (4) A and D
When a skeletal muscle with an intact nerve supply is stretched, it responds by contracting and increasing muscle tone. This reflexive action helps maintain posture and protects muscles from overstretching or injury.
Mechanism Behind Increased Muscle Tone on Stretch
The muscle spindle, a specialized sensory receptor located within the muscle, detects changes in muscle length when stretched. Stretching the muscle lengthens the muscle spindle fibers, stimulating afferent nerve fibers (type Ia sensory neurons).
This sensory information is transmitted to the spinal cord, where it creates a reflex arc that leads to:
-
Activation of α-motor neurons that stimulate the extrafusal muscle fibers to contract, countering the stretch.
-
Modulation by γ-motor neurons, which adjust the sensitivity of the muscle spindles by contracting the intrafusal fibers within the spindle, ensuring the spindle remains responsive during muscle contraction.
Evaluating the Statements
-
A. Golgi tendon organ was stimulated by the stretching of muscle: Incorrect. The Golgi tendon organ detects tension, not muscle stretch, and generally inhibits contraction to prevent damage.
-
B. γ-motor neurons were excited by the stimulated afferent nerve fibres from the stretched muscle: Not the primary pathway. Gamma neurons adjust spindle sensitivity and often co-activate with alpha motor neurons but are not directly excited by stretch afferents.
-
C. Muscle spindle was stimulated by stretching of muscle: Correct. Muscle spindles are the receptors that detect stretch.
-
D. α-motor neurons were excited by the stimulated afferent nerve fibres from the stretched muscle: Correct. Alpha motor neurons cause muscle contraction in response to spindle afferent signals.
Correct Combination
The correct combination is:
(3) C and D
